NVIDIA Control Panel Optimization for Maximum FPS

For NVIDIA users, the control panel offers a wealth of options. Focus on these key settings within “Manage 3D settings,” often under the “Global Settings” tab for widespread impact, or “Program Settings” for game-specific tweaks:

  • Low Latency Mode: Set to Ultra. This aims to reduce input lag by submitting frames just-in-time for the GPU to process, ideal for competitive gaming.
  • Max Frame Rate: Consider setting this slightly below your monitor’s refresh rate (e.g., 141 FPS for a 144Hz monitor) to maintain consistent frame times and avoid tearing without V-Sync. Alternatively, leave it off for uncapped FPS if you prefer.
  • Power Management Mode: Set to Prefer maximum performance. This ensures your GPU always operates at its highest clock speeds, preventing downclocking during less demanding scenes.
  • Texture Filtering – Quality: Set to High performance. This reduces the visual quality of textures slightly in favor of faster processing.
  • Shader Cache Size: Set to Unlimited or a high value. This allows your GPU to store more compiled shaders, reducing stuttering and load times in games.
  • Vertical Sync (V-Sync): Generally, set to Off for maximum FPS, as it can introduce input lag and cap frame rates to your monitor’s refresh rate. Use G-Sync/FreeSync if available, or consider ‘Fast Sync’ as an alternative if screen tearing is an issue.
  • Image Scaling: Keep Off for maximum native resolution performance.

AMD Radeon Software Optimization for Maximum FPS

AMD users can leverage the “Radeon Software” to boost their in-game performance. Navigate to the “Gaming” tab and then “Global Graphics” to apply changes across all games, or “Games” for specific titles. Here are the crucial settings:

  • Radeon Anti-Lag: Enable this. Similar to NVIDIA’s Low Latency Mode, Anti-Lag helps reduce input lag by intelligently pacing the CPU work to ensure the GPU is always ready.
  • Radeon Boost: Enable this. Radeon Boost dynamically reduces resolution during fast-motion scenes, offering significant FPS increases with minimal perceived visual degradation.
  • Radeon Chill: Disable this. Radeon Chill limits your FPS to a set range to save power and reduce heat, which is counterproductive when seeking max FPS.
  • Image Sharpening: Disable this for maximum raw performance. While it can make games look crisper, it adds a slight processing overhead.
  • Enhanced Sync: Generally, set to Off for maximum FPS. Similar to V-Sync, it tries to eliminate tearing but can introduce some latency. Use FreeSync if available.
  • Graphics Profile: Set to eSports or Standard and then manually tweak for performance. The eSports profile often prioritizes performance.

General Optimization Tips for Both NVIDIA and AMD

Beyond the specific driver settings, several universal optimizations can further enhance your gaming FPS, regardless of your GPU manufacturer:

Keep Your Drivers Updated

Always ensure your graphics drivers are up-to-date. Both NVIDIA and AMD frequently release new drivers with performance optimizations for the latest games. Use the GeForce Experience or Radeon Software to check for updates.

Optimize In-Game Settings

The most impactful changes often come from within the game itself. Prioritize these settings:

  • Resolution: Lowering this has the biggest impact on FPS.
  • Render Scale/Resolution Scale: If available, reducing this slightly (e.g., 80-90%) renders the game at a lower resolution internally and then upscales, offering a good balance.
  • Shadows: Shadows are notoriously resource-intensive. Lowering their quality or disabling them can yield significant FPS gains.
  • Anti-Aliasing: Technologies like MSAA are very demanding. Opt for less intensive methods like FXAA, TAA, or turn it off if you need more frames.
  • Volumetric Clouds/Fog: These can be very taxing. Reduce their quality or turn them off.

Manage Background Applications

Close any unnecessary applications running in the background while gaming. Discord, web browsers with many tabs, streaming software, or active downloads can consume valuable CPU, RAM, and even GPU resources.

Windows Game Mode and Power Plan

Ensure Windows Game Mode is enabled (Settings > Gaming > Game Mode). This prioritizes your game’s resources. Also, set your Windows Power Plan to “High performance” or “Ultimate Performance” (accessible via Control Panel > Power Options) to prevent CPU throttling.

Testing and Fine-Tuning Your Settings

Optimization is not a one-time process; it requires testing. After making changes, launch your favorite game and use an FPS counter (like the one built into Steam, GeForce Experience, Radeon Overlay, or tools like MSI Afterburner) to monitor performance. Experiment with one setting at a time to understand its impact. What works best can vary significantly between different games and hardware configurations.
